Gunna Officially Released from Jail After Entering a Plea in YSL RICO Case [Video]

Rapper Gunna has officially been released from the Fulton County jail after pleading guilty Wednesday to one charge of conspiring to violate Georgia’s Racketeer Influenced and Corrupt Organizations Act.

Video footage published by WSB-TV showed the rap star leaving the jailhouse in a Mercedes Maybach Wednesday afternoon.

The 29-year-old spent seven months in the facility after being named in a sweeping RICO indictment. Wednesday, it was reported that he entered a plea in which he received a time-served and a suspended sentence.

“I have chosen to end my own RICO case with an Alford plea and end my personal ordeal by publicly acknowledging my association with YSL. An Alford plea in my case is the entry of a guilty plea to the one charge against me, which is in my best interest, while at the same time maintaining my innocence toward the same charge. I love and cherish my association with YSL music, and always will. I look at this as an opportunity to give back to my community and educate young men and women that “gangs” and violence only lead to destruction.”
